It’s been over 20 years since we first set foot in Azeroth, and World of Warcraft, despite its dips and troughs, has more than stood the test of time. However, Blizzard was skeptical it would make it this far, and as former VC Jeff Kaplan tells Lex Fridman in a fresh interview, it was this internal worry that sparked Project Titan, an ill-fated MMO that was ultimately canned in 2014.
Blizzard initially feared World of Warcraft would only “be successful for five years,” says former VC Jeff Kaplan
